  • Patent number: 8870782
    Abstract: In a pulse wave analyzer, an ECG signal and a pulse wave signal are detected from an object to be analyzed. A plurality of feature points are extracting from the acquired ECG signal, the feature points appearing in a waveform of the ECG signal. The acquired pulse wave signal is segmented into a plurality of pulse wave signal pieces based on times at which the feature points appear. Each of the pulse wave signal pieces is segmented every heart beat. A reference pulse wave is calculated based on the plurality of pulse wave signal pieces, by multiplying the pulse wave signal pieces by coefficients and averaging the pulse wave signal pieces multiplied by the coefficients. The reference pulse wave is used to estimate the blood pressure of the object.

  • Patent number: 6344930
    Abstract: A total-focus imaging apparatus comprises a variable-focus lens unit with a focal position thereof changeable at high speeds, a CCD element, a microcomputer and a liquid-crystal display unit. The microcomputer includes an image memory, an image processing circuit and a control circuit. The variable-focus lens unit and the CCD element allow an object of observation to be photographed to generate a number of images with the focal positions thereof slightly different from each other and the image to be stored in the image memory. Pixels each brought to a focus are selected by the image processing circuit from pixels of the images to generate an image of the observation object comprising only pixels each brought to a focus. Such an image is then displayed on the liquid-crystal display unit. Thus, an image of the observation object which is all but completely brought to a focus can be presented in a semi-real-time manner.
